ADOPTED ON 07-26-17 - Jagg is a very healthy and playful little guy! He greets his foster mom every time he sees her and comes running across the yard to let her know that he appreciates her. He has never been around cats but of course, does well around dogs. He joins in and enjoys playing chase, and "fetch" in the yard in his foster home. His foster mom loves sitting on the ground with the dogs and Jagg makes sure that he gets a belly rub! He is still a baby and will need lots of attention, time and patience.

Found by animal control in Texas, shivering and starving, this spirited little puppy and his siblings were picked up and brought to a local kill shelter. Through no fault of their own, dogs in the south are left by the road to make it on their own, over and over again. Jagg and his siblings were victims of being born in a place where there are many dogs and no solutions. Their story is heartfelt, we can’t ever envision having 15 dogs in our own home, nerveless, puppies but a Southern rescuer’s spirit is pure and giving. Jagg’s life is full of play, good food, afternoon naps in the sun and kisses daily from his rescuer that examines every spot on him.
